Notes:
- epic _may_ act funny when using getnick-feature.
- Automodes do not track nick-changes. if target changes nick, invalid
mode-change will be done and error will be passed to the client.
- Don't reboot your Mac running X-Chat Aqua (2.0.5) unless you want to part
_some_ of the channels you are on.
- cmdpasswd (do NOT use) and related things are space-sensitive
About multi-client support
- When having a dialog with someone, most clients see two persons talking
instead of two having a dialog. This really isn't a bug nor feature of miau
but a "feature" of IRC-clients.
- DCC-requests also work, but there are a few things to consider:
- When accepting a DCC-request, fastest client most likely gets it all.
This may differ from (sending) client to client, because DCC-requests are
sent to each client connected to miau and usually the other end (the one
offering DCC) only accepts one connection.
- When offering a DCC-something, offer is, unfortunately, echoed to each
client and again, fastest gets it all - this means another client, with
auto-accept on, connected to bouncer could get the file instead of the
original target.
